Top 5 MOBA Apps on Android in Mexico: Q3 2023
Analyzing the performance of the top 5 MOBA apps on Android in Mexico during Q3 2023, including tr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
Throughout the third quarter of 2023, the top 5 MOBA applications on Android in Mexico exhibited varied performance in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here is a detailed look at their metrics:
Mobile Legends: Bang Bang from Moonton saw significant fluctuations in its weekly revenue. The game peaked at approximately $43K during the last week of August. Weekly downloads experienced a notable spike mid-July, reaching over 20K, but generally hovered around 10K to 12K towards the end of the quarter. Active users displayed a consistent presence, ranging from around 280K to 340K throughout the quarter.
Brawl Stars by Supercell had a notable surge in weekly revenue, peaking at about $51K in mid-September. Weekly downloads were relatively stable, with a peak of approximately 32K in the first week of September. The game maintained a robust active user base, ranging between 960K to 1.1M throughout the quarter.
League of Legends: Wild Rift from Riot Games, Inc showed a decrease in weekly revenue, starting at around $42K at the end of June and fluctuating to around $17K by the end of September. Weekly downloads were on the lower end, peaking at 8.2K at the beginning of the quarter and gradually declining to approximately 3K. The active user base also saw a slight decline, with numbers ranging from 130K to 150K.
Pokémon UNITE by The Pokémon Company experienced a steady revenue stream, peaking at around $15.7K in late July. Weekly downloads were highest at the beginning of the quarter, with over 52K downloads, but tapered off to about 23K by the end of September. Active users peaked at over 135K in mid-July but declined to around 96K by the end of the quarter.
Arena of Valor from Level Infinite showed minimal revenue performance, peaking at just under $1.5K in late July. The game had no significant downloads data to report for this period. Active users displayed a downward trend, starting at about 42K and decreasing to approximately 32K by the end of September.
